Medical Staff in the Canberra Health Services enjoy excellent conditions, and our Enterprise Agreement is available at: ACTPS Medical Practitioners Enterprise Agreement 2021-2022 Currently the Urology Service is provided by seven VMOs who supervise a team of six registrars (three accredited positions). During the day the registrars cover the operating room under consultant supervision, for a heavy surgical load (both elective and non-elective), outpatient clinics, emergency department reviews, and supervise junior medical officers looking after the inpatients.
